I have survived my second LIS!! Can't tell you what a difference it makes to finally have found a doctor that I absolutely trust. If anyone lives near NYC, Dr. Stephen Gorfine is the man! I had the surgery done at his office. He came in at 4:oo and was done by 4:20. I was in the car and headed home at 4:30! Very quick and relatively painless. The local was slightly uncomfortable, but not anything I (or anyone else) couldn't handle. He told me I would be numb for about 3 hours, however I started feeling twinges of pain by 5:00. I'm not big on taking pain killers but I was feeling pretty uncomfortable by 6, so I popped a percocet. I just now took 3 ibuprofen as the percocet is wearing off. The pain is tolerable - just not sure exactly what I'm feeling. I'm hoping that I can at least get a good night's sleep and am a little fearful for tomorrow mornings bm, though. Another reason I'm nervous about taking percocet - I don't want to become constipated. I asked the doctor how many it would take before that might happen - he said I probably wouldn't want to take any more than 4 (don't think I'll need that anyway). So, that is where I'm at. My CRS feels that this is going to be it for me - God, I hope he's right! Will let you know how I'm doing tomorrow. Hopefully everyday will get a little better.
